Oooo.... thought this one had sunk and never to return to the top Hi mate, thanks for the comment. I did have a few niggles here and there but these were just things that I was un aware of, I mean the wheels will go straight on the escort you don't need spacers like the sapphy etc but, you can't really get away with just using your standard wheel bolts in the wheels as they only just grip the wheel and as the garage who fitted my tyres said, they run the risk of pulling through the wheel So, you get some wheel "nuts" with the alloys but as the alloys are made for the mondeo they are the wrong sort, but they have these "collets" around the edge of them which when tight obviously fit into the recess of the alloy perfectly. I had to take the angle grinder out on all 16 of these and use these colletts over my original wheel nuts and that did the trick! I know other people with these wheels that did the same, you probably could buy some collets on there own but dunno where from!
That was the only real snag I had....hope that helps.......

couple of questions :
1st off, that rear decal you changed....how easy was it to do? did you have to cut back the paint underneath, how did you get the old one off and is it a Ford sticker or a replica?
2nd, how easy was the suspension to do? ive got koni adjustables coming tomorrow hopefully just wondered how long its likely to take to change?

Rich,
The rear decal was easy to do, no need to cut the paint back or anythign, just need to rub the old sticky residue off which comes off with some elbow grease (although I didn;t doi mine properly so will be getting another, lol) Got the old one off with a sticker remove blade, basically a flat blade and as it is flat to the paint it dont scratch, u just gotta take ur time and do it slowly and u will be ok! Oh, and the old one will not come off in one as it has been on there many years!
Yep ford sticker, i got finis if u need it, and price, think it was Ł12.50 all in with VAT, i think it is the only one ford make now (apparently)
Suspension my mate Ryan done, well he did most of it really, but easy enough to do, just need spring compressors for the fronts and some good tools and ur sorted, should only take a couple of hours really. (I would get a confident mate to help tho)
